Dimapur, April 9
Continuing with their social responsibility programs, the 111th battalion of the Border security Force on March 29 conducted a free medical camp in Gukhuyi and Kisheshe Sukhai villages under Zunheboto district. The event was organized in collaboration with nongovernmental organizations including the Non Users Network, public health center of Satakha, and GBs of villages , among others.
Medical officer Dr M Mahesh Goud and his team of medical personnel carried out health check-up on 47 villagers.
The villagers were also made aware of various diseases and the preventive measures they can take to stay protected. During the civic action programme, grocery items as well as items from the unit canteen were also made available to the inhabitants of the two villages.
The villagers appreciated the efforts of the battalion and requested to more health camps and essential services frequently.
“It has been a constant effort of Border Security Force to forge a healthy relationship with the local population and it was a small but right step in that direction,” a note from the security force on Thursday stated.
